03 Connecting your equipment
Connecting an HDD/DVD recorder, BD recorder and other video
sources
This receiver has two sets of audio/video inputs and outputs suitable for connecting analog or digi-
tal video devices, including HDD/DVD recorders and BD recorders.
When you set up the receiver you’ll need to tell the receiver which input you connected the recorder
to (see also The Input Setup menu on page 26 ).

! In order to record, you must connect the analog audio cables (the digital connection is for playback
only) (page 51).
! If your HDD/DVD recorder, BD recorder, etc., is equipped with an HDMI output terminal, we
recommend connecting it to the receiver’s HDMI DVR/BDR IN terminal. When doing so, also
connect the receiver and TV by HDMI (see Connecting using HDMI on page 17 ).
Connecting your TV with no HDMI input
This diagram shows connections of a TV (with no HDMI input) and DVD player (or other playback
component) to the receiver.
! With these connections, the picture is not output to the TV even if the DVD player is connected with
an HDMI cable. Connect the DVD player’s video signals using a composite or component cord.

! Connect using an HDMI cable to listen to HD audio on the receiver. Do not use an HDMI cable to
input video signals.
Depending on the video component, it may not be possible to output signals connected by HDMI
and other methods simultaneously, and it may be necessary to make output settings. Please refer
to the operating instructions supplied with your component for more information.
! If you want to listen to the sound of the TV over the receiver, connect the receiver and TV with audio
cables (page 17).
! If you use an optical digital audio cable, you’ll need to tell the receiver which digital input you
connected the player to (see The Input Setup menu on page 26 ).
